Đ) Write 28 + 24 as a product of two factors using the GCF and the distributive property. 28 + 24 = ? (?+?)

GCF of 28 and 24: 4
We will divide the expression by 4 first:
28/4+24/4 = 7+6
Remember, we are trying to create an equivalent expression, so we will need to include the GCF in front of the parentheses, so it can distribute into (7+6):
Answer: 4(7+6)
